According to him, in his mild climate daylilies have pretty much continuous bloom all summer and implies that in that area bloom isn't really seasonal.

Edited to add this quote from his website http://daylilygarden.net
"The climate here in Corralitos is like no other we're aware of. We have mild temperatures, little precipitation, and lots of midday sun year around. We have fine sandy loam and unlimited water. Our daylilies bloom continuously from May until November."
